Hunter Strickland breaks hand; out six to eight weeks

by Dan Harris | Angels Correspondent | Tue, Jun 19th 7:37pm EDT

Hunter Strickland had surgery on Tuesday to repair a broken hand, which he suffered punching a wall after blowing yesterday's save. He will be out six to eight weeks. (Amy Gutierrez on Twitter)

Fantasy Impact:

This is a tough blow for the Giants, who had leaned heavily on Strickland in Mark Melancon's absence this year. It's a strong bet that Melancon will find his way back into the closer's role, though Sam Dyson or Tony Watson could get some save opportunities as well.
